4th-6thc AD Roman - Early Byzantine Artifact, Pilgrim
4th - 6th Centuries AD, Roman - Early Byzantine artifact, pilgrim's ring belonging to a child. Rounded bezel with an incised diamond motif. Tiny size 2. In good, wearable condition. The term Byzantine originated in the 19th Century. Until then, Eastern Mediterranean cultures were referred to as "Roman" through the Medieval period. This pilgrim's ring was most likely worn by a child traveling to the Holy Land before the time of Islamic interference.Â
